No. Just... No.

In the end it doesn't matter that this film has some of the best inventive shooting and editing of military operations, a fascinating visual look from a variety of sources and extremely realistic visceral action. It doesn't have story, characters or acting. Casting real navy seals lends authenticity at the expense of everything else.

There's really no point in wasting your time on this propaganda when you'd get the same experience watching someone play Call of Duty for 3 hours. Love the shooting style and action, just give me something to hang it from please.
